Used Flow Pasteurizer with separator 2000 L/h Structure and Operating Principle The Used Flow Pasteurizer with separator 2000 L/h operates as a continuous flow pasteurizer with a plate heat exchanger, designed specifically for the thermal processing of milk and cream. The system uses a plate heat exchanger to ensure efficient heat transfer, enabling rapid product heating and cooling. As a result, it maintains product quality while maximizing energy efficiency. Moreover, the continuous operation delivers a consistent throughput of 2,000 liters per hour. Therefore, this model suits medium-scale facilities that demand precise thermal treatment and high microbiological safety standards. Construction Features and Manufacturer Jedinstvo, a Croatian manufacturer, built the Used Flow Pasteurizer with separator 2000 L/h in 1998 under model number 43.107072. Used Processing Line for small dairy products 2000 L/h Milk Reception and Initial Storage The Used Processing Line for Small Dairy Products 2000 L/h begins with a milk reception unit consisting of two Lactofreeze tanks and a receiving pump. Initially, operators channel raw milk into the tanks, where it remains chilled. As a result, the system ensures thermal stability before processing. Furthermore, this setup minimizes the bacterial load while allowing continuous transfer to the pasteurization stage. Pasteurization and Separation Next, the pasteurization phase uses a plate heat exchanger with a retention section and auxiliary systems, all rated for 2,000 liters per hour. Specifically, the pasteurizer rapidly heats and holds milk at a predefined temperature to eliminate pathogens. Then, the GEA WESTFALIA separatorârated at 3,000 L/hâperforms cream separation. Overview This HEUFT Spectrum TX empty bottle inspector was manufactured in 2015 and is designed for the automatic quality inspection of empty glass bottles prior to the filling process. The machine belongs to the HEUFT Spectrum TX series, which uses the manufacturer’s reflexx inspection technology for high-precision bottle inspection. The system detects foreign particles, glass defects, and residual liquids inside bottles, ensuring that only compliant containers proceed to the filling stage. HEUFT inspection systems are widely used in modern beverage production lines due to their reliable optical inspection technology and modular design. The machine was installed in a high-capacity bottling line with a performance of approximately 33,000 bottles per hour, making it suitable for large industrial beverage filling operations. Overview This premix beverage mixer was manufactured in 1969 by Stork Jansen & Sutorius N.V. The machine is designed for the production of carbonated and non-carbonated soft drinks as well as carbonated water. It is configured as a multi-tank mixing and carbonation system including product tank, vacuum tank and saturator for consistent mixing and CO₂ dosing. The unit has been fully refurbished in 2020, is currently in operation, and available for inspection.
